Description

Things aren't looking good for Bucky, on the front cover of this 5/47 Timely Comics Captain America Comics #62 issue. Captain America's loyal sidekick is trussed up by a couple of blonde Amazon-like warriors dragging him to a third of their kind, who awaits to deliver a fatal blow with her razor-sharp axe. Looking on are the diabolical Black Baron and the alluring Queenie, who watch from their shared throne in "The Kingdom of Terror". This masterpiece cover was rendered by artist Syd Shores. Stan Lee and Otto Binder wrote the stories for this issue, and Al Avison and Carmine Infantino did the artwork. CGC has graded this vintage comic 3.0, Cream to Off-White Pages, and were it not for hole punches next to the spine, this book would have graded a good bit higher, perhaps 7.0, give or take a little. Label notes are "Otto Binder and Stan Lee stories, Al Avison and Carmine Infantino art, Syd Shores cover and art. Human Torch backup story.".
